Javed Siddiqi (born 1962) is a Canadian neurosurgeon. Siddiqi attended the University of Western Ontario, where he got an undergraduate degree in neurophysiology, later becoming a Rhodes scholar, getting a DPhill in International Relations at Christ Church, Oxford, before returning to the University of Western Ontario School of Medicine to acquire an M.D. Afterwards, he would go on to do a skull base and vascular fellowship under Dr. Gazi Yaşargil at the University of Arkansas. In 1996 Siddiqi moved to the Inland Empire to being practice at Arrowhead Regional Medical Center. Siddiqi currently serves as the Chair of Surgery/Neurosurgery at the California University of Science and Medicine. Siddiqi is the founder, and editor-in-chief of the medical journal "Contemporary Reviews in Neurology and Neurosurgery".
